German State-Owned Bank Calls Bitcoin ‘Ultra Hard Type of Money’

Last month, German state-owned bank Bayerische Landesbank, also known as BayernLB, published a report that discusses Bitcoin’s stock-to-flow ratio. The authors concluded that Bitcoin is “designed as an ultra-hard type of money.” Stock-to-Flow: Bitcoin Vs Gold Apparently, BayernLB authors relied on the stock-to-flow model previously proposed by Twitter user PlanB. For those unfamiliar, the stock-to-flow ratio refers to the supply of a commodity or asset divided by the amount produced annually.
